Cubs’ Adbert Alzolay expected to be activated this weekend after long time away

Four years have passed since Adbert Alzolay was ranked as the Cubs’ second top prospect by Baseball America, and only a season-ending right lat strain prevented him from making his major league debut in June of 2018.

That was a start of an array of injuries and inconsistencies that have given Alzolay, 27, a greater appreciation for getting an opportunity — albeit as a reliever — before the 2022 season ends.

“We have a lot of good guys with good arms coming into the big leagues, but they’re also thinking about me,” Alzolay said Friday before Marcus Stroman pitched 5 2/3 no-hit innings before settling for a 2-1 victory over the Rockies.
